Girls’ Team from Nabarangpur Selected for Chief Minister’s Cup Football Tournament to Compete in Berhampur Zonal Round

Nabarangpur, June 4: The Odisha Football Association has announced the Nabarangpur girls’ team for the zonal-level Chief Minister’s Cup Football Tournament, which will be held at Berhampur.

Former Santosh Trophy player and senior sports personality Prashant Behera, along with Durjya Harijan, Firoz Hial, and Lalu Harijan, were entrusted with the responsibility of team selection. An eight-day selection camp was organized for this purpose.

It is noteworthy that district-level Chief Minister’s Cup football competitions had earlier been conducted. From there, a total of 40 players were shortlisted and divided into four teams for practice sessions and trial matches. Later, 22 players were selected in the final phase for participation in the zonal tournament.

Sports personalities Sapan Bairagi and Shashank Shekhar Behera also assisted in the selection process.
